1993 civic ex 2 door a/c wire question

hi everyone,

the wire that controls the a/c and heater blower, where does it plug into? when i hook a tester up to the end of the wire that is underneath the dash and i mess w/the blower control on the instrument panel, it gives me power so i know this is the wire that controls the fan, however i can't figure out where it plugs into on the other end so i currently have no a/c and it's really hot outside. any help would be appreciated. thank you.

if its the blue with red wire you are talking about it goes to the pressure switch. Basically you push in the button the blue/red wire sends power out to the a/c pressure switch. If the pressure is right that switch send power to the a/c compressor and energizes the coil and engages the clutch.
